My wireless worked fine under 2.6.20 kernels with the rt2500 driver.
Upon update to Gutsy, service was very poor with the recommended rt2500pci
So I installed the Feisty linux-image-2.6.20-16-generic package under Gutsy ,
and am connecting fine using its rt2500 driver under 2.6.20-16-generic bootups
